Why Outstaffing vs
Outsourcing IT
Solutions in 2025

single blog background
 author`s image

Oleg Boyko

Outsourcing and outstaffing are two different job delegation methods that deliver results through external expertise, but their effectiveness depends on their implementation and specific staffing partners.

According to the Grand View Research Report, worldwide expenditures on outsourcing and outstaffing are predicted to reach 936.6 billion USD by 2027. Scaling a business demands efficient strategies and an understanding of these two options.

This guide by GroupBWT investigates both models to help you identify the solution that aligns with your business needs.

Outsourcing: End-to-End Execution with External Expertise

Visual representation of IT outsourcing benefits, challenges, and workflow.

Outsourcing is about results, fast execution, and streamlined management. When the provider assumes responsibility for the project and delivers a complete solution that meets your expectations, it is a win-win situation.

Advantages

  • Speed: Launch projects without waiting for recruitment or onboarding.
  • Reduced Complexity: Vendors handle operations, freeing your team for strategic priorities.
  • Global Talent Pool: Access specialists with expertise unavailable locally.
  • Defined Outcomes: Clear deliverables ensure consistent, measurable results.

Challenges

  • Less Control: Decisions are made by the vendor, which can limit your oversight.
  • Dependency: Your project’s success relies on the vendor’s reliability and competence.
  • Communication Risks: Misaligned expectations or unclear communication may lead to delays.



Outsourcing works well for clearly defined and time-sensitive projects or when your team lacks expertise in a specific domain, such as web scraping, data engineering, software development, digital design, etc.

Outstaffing: Strengthen Your Team with On-Demand Talent

Diagram illustrating IT outstaffing benefits, including team integration and operational control.

Outstaffing integrates external professionals into your existing team so you maintain complete control over project direction and leverage additional expertise without hiring permanent staff.

Advantages

  • Full Oversight: Manage workflows, deadlines, and quality directly.
  • Expert Access: Gain specialized skills that complement your team’s capabilities.
  • Cost Efficiency: Avoid expenses associated with full-time hires or vendor fees.
  • Scalability: Add or reduce team members as project demands shift.

Challenges

  • Management Burden: Requires strong leadership and transparent workflows to maximize productivity.
  • Integration Effort: External talent must align with your systems and culture.
  • Ongoing Supervision: Success depends on effective internal coordination and oversight.



Outstaffing is ideal for long-term or complex projects requiring tight integration with your business processes, such as custom software development, IT infrastructure, or research and development.

Key Differences: Outsourcing vs. Outstaffing

Side-by-side comparison of outsourcing and outstaffing models for IT projects, covering responsibility, control, costs, and ideal use cases, with insights on full-cycle development, resource gaps, niche expertise, and operational flexibility.

The choice between outstaffing vs outsourcing depends on your project’s scope, timeline, and in-house expertise.
Outsourcing is ideal for businesses prioritizing speed, simplicity, and end-to-end project delivery.

  • Full-Cycle Development: Vendors handle everything from concept to deployment.
  • Resource Gaps: Best when your in-house team lacks expertise or bandwidth.
  • Non-Core Functions: Offload technical tasks to focus on core business growth.

Outstaffing is perfect for scaling teams without the commitment of full-time hires.

  • Niche Expertise: Access specialists in AI, blockchain, or other emerging fields.
  • Operational Flexibility: Add or remove team members as project needs evolve.
  • Long-Term Projects: Maintain control of strategy while expanding development capacity.

By focusing on your objectives and understanding the nuances of each model, you’ll maximize your ROI while minimizing risks.

Use Cases for Outsourcing vs. Outstaffing Across 10 IT-Driven Industries

Comprehensive comparison of outsourcing and outstaffing use cases across 10 IT-driven industries, highlighting solutions like web scraping, AI-powered tools, data engineering, blockchain development, and IoT systems for scalable business growth.

Real-World Cases Studies: Outstaffing vs Outsourcing by GroubBWT

Custom solutions are the backbone of every success story. At GroupBWT, we engineer systems from the ground up that are designed to solve unique business challenges. Below are practical examples that show how outstaffing vs. outsourcing delivers results across industries, proving the power of precision and innovation.

Outsourcing in Action: Delivering Results with End-to-End Execution

  1. Travel Company Optimizes Google Ads Expenses
  • Challenge: A travel company needed a scalable way to manage and optimize ad spending while improving conversion rates.
  • Solution: We delivered a data-driven, AI-powered advertising optimization system built to integrate seamlessly with their platforms.
  • Outcome: Reduced costs, higher ROI, and faster time to market. Outsourcing provided the agility they needed for clear deliverables without internal overhead.


  1. Digital Shelf Data Analytics for a Large Manufacturer
  • Challenge: A global manufacturer required insights into how its products performed across eCommerce platforms.
  • Solution: GroupBWT developed a web scraping and data analytics pipeline to track real-time digital shelf performance.
  • Outcome: Insights directly informed product strategies and pricing decisions, giving the client a competitive edge.

Outstaffing in Action: Strengthening Teams with Expert Talent

  1. Web Scraping at Scale for Automotive Market Insights
  • Challenge: An automotive company needed to monitor competitor pricing and inventory in real-time across multiple regions.
  • Solution: A dedicated team of web scraping engineers worked alongside their internal analysts, delivering scalable, accurate data pipelines.
  • Outcome: Increased market visibility and informed pricing strategies, proving the power of direct team integration through outstaffing.


  1. Web Scraping Solution for Tackling Unfair Competition
  • Challenge: An online retailer needed a robust system to monitor competitors engaging in unfair practices.
  • Solution: We built an advanced scraping system that collects and analyzes data with unmatched precision by embedding specialists into their teams.
  • Outcome: The client achieved actionable insights that leveled the playing field in their market.

Choosing the Right Model: Insights GroupBWT Cases

  • Outsourcing: Best for delivering defined outcomes quickly. These cases highlight how outsourcing ensures speed, reduces complexity, and achieves measurable results.
  • Outstaffing is ideal for integrating specialists into your team. These examples showcase how outstaffing brings operational control and scalability to complex, evolving projects.



Every solution we craft aligns with the client’s goals, workflows, and unique requirements. We don’t offer pre-built systems; every line of code, data pipeline, and algorithm is custom-engineered. Whether you outsource for efficiency or outstaff for collaboration, we ensure success is designed—not left to chance.

Decision-Making Checklist: IT Outsourcing vs IT Outstaffing

Use this step-by-step checklist to identify whether outsourcing vs outstaffing aligns better with your project requirements.

Assess Internal Capabilities

Do you have the expertise required for this project in-house?

  • If No: Lean toward outsourcing to access external teams with the required skills.
  • If Yes, but Limited Capacity: Consider outstaffing to supplement your team.

Define Project Scope and Timeline

Is the project short-term, with a clear deliverable?

  • If Yes: Opt for outsourcing, as the vendor can handle end-to-end execution.
  • If No: Use outstaffing for flexibility and to retain control over long-term, evolving projects.

Identify Expertise Gaps

Do you lack domain-specific expertise (e.g., AI, NLP, data engineering)?

  • Outsourcing provides ready access to specialists across disciplines.
  • Outstaffing offers control over a dedicated specialist or team to work under your guidance.

Evaluate Control Requirements

How much control do you want over day-to-day operations?

  • Minimal Control: Go for outsourcing, where the vendor manages everything.
  • Complete Control: Choose outstaffing, as you’ll oversee the team directly.

Consider the Cost Structure

Do you want predictable, all-inclusive project costs?

  • Outsourcing provides a higher but fixed cost with vendor management.
  • Outstaffing offers a lower, flexible cost based on the talent you hire and manage.

Align with Strategic Goals

Is this project aligned with your core business goals, or is it a non-core function?

  • Non-Core Functions (e.g., web scraping, data mining): Outsource to free internal resources.
  • Core Functions (e.g., product development): Outstaff to retain strategic control and ownership.

Assess Scalability Needs

Do you expect the scope or requirements to change during the project?

  • Dynamic or Growing Needs: Outstaffing for operational flexibility.
  • Fixed Deliverables: Outsourcing to streamline execution.

Factor in Risk Tolerance

Are you concerned about intellectual property (IP) or sensitive data?

  • Outstaffing provides more direct oversight to protect IP and data.
  • Outsourcing requires selecting a vendor with proven reliability and security measures.

Review Team Structure Preferences

Do you want a standalone external team or seamless integration with your in-house team?

  • Standalone Team: Outsource the project for independent execution.
  • Integrated Team: Outstaff specialists to enhance collaboration with your team.

Define Success Metrics

Can you measure success through deliverables, or do you need ongoing involvement?

  • Clear Deliverables: Outsourcing is better for defined project outcomes.
  • Ongoing Involvement: Outstaffing fits long-term development or iterative improvements.



The choice between outsourcing and outstaffing depends on control, flexibility, costs, and project scope.

  • Outsourcing delivers speed, simplicity, and end-to-end project execution.
  • Outstaffing provides scalability, precision, and long-term collaboration tailored to your business goals.



Using this checklist, decision-makers can confidently select the right model for their needs, ensuring alignment with project objectives and strategic vision.

How GroupBWT Mitigates Risks in Outstaffing & Outsourcing

Visual representation of how GroupBWT eliminates risks in outsourcing and outstaffing through clear deliverables, streamlined communication, and team integration.

Selecting the right staffing model is crucial for achieving scalable IT solutions. Both outstaffing and outsourcing present unique challenges, but with GroupBWT as your partner, these risks are systematically eliminated. We don’t offer pre-built solutions; we engineer every system from the ground up, crafting precise, custom-built answers to specific business challenges.

Communication Risks in Outsourcing

Outsourcing often concerns miscommunication or unclear expectations, leading to project delays and inconsistent results.

  • Defined Deliverables: Every project begins with a clear roadmap. We outline scopes, milestones, and timelines, ensuring that expectations are aligned. Deliverables are tied to measurable outcomes, guaranteeing clarity.
  • Regular Updates: We communicate continuously, deliver progress reports, and hold scheduled meetings so you’re always informed.
  • Dedicated Channels: We set up direct lines of communication between your team and ours—whether through Slack, Zoom, or email—for seamless collaboration.
  • Single Point of Contact: A project manager handles all communication, ensuring nothing gets lost and every update is streamlined to your satisfaction.



With these measures, outsourcing with GroupBWT becomes transparent and results-driven. This empowers you to focus on strategic priorities while we handle execution.

Management Burden in Outstaffing

In outstaffing, integrating external professionals into your existing workflows can sometimes be challenging. Without careful alignment, productivity can suffer.

  • Simplified Onboarding: We ensure that every professional we provide is fully briefed on your project goals, tools, and workflows before they join your team. This accelerates their integration and minimizes onboarding time.
  • Systematic Integration: Our specialists adapt quickly to your systems, processes, and culture and work seamlessly as part of your in-house team.
  • Ongoing Support: Besides providing talent, GroupBWT offers continuous technical support, helping your team stay productive without added administrative burdens.
  • Optimized Workflows: We assist in streamlining task management, communication tools, and team collaboration, ensuring that external staff enhance your operations rather than slow them down.



By removing these operational hurdles, GroupBWT ensures you benefit from out staffing while retaining control and agility.

At GroupBWT, we provide services so that every solution is precision-engineered, aligned with your goals, and built to address your challenges head-on. Whether you need the end-to-end delivery of outsourcing or the operational flexibility of outstaffing, our commitment to custom-built excellence ensures success.

Choose expertise, clarity, and performance. Contact us now!

FAQ

  1. What is the key difference between outstaffing and outsourcing in IT staffing?

    Outstaffing integrates external professionals directly into your team. You manage their tasks and workflows while the provider handles HR and administrative support. On the other hand, outsourcing delegates an entire project or business function to an external vendor who manages the process end-to-end. Outstaffing is ideal for businesses requiring control and flexibility, while outsourcing focuses on rapid execution and defined deliverables. Both models scale operations effectively but differ in management and integration.

  2. Which industries benefit most from outstaffing and outsourcing IT services?

    Outstaffing is highly effective for industries requiring niche expertise or long-term collaboration, such as healthcare, fintech, and SaaS. Outsourcing suits industries like eCommerce, real estate, and automotive, where fast execution of specific deliverables is essential. Both models cater to dynamic sectors like logistics and media, offering flexibility and scalability. The choice depends on the level of control, expertise, and timeline needed.

  3. What factors determine the cost efficiency of outstaffing and outsourcing?

    Outstaffing typically costs less, as you only pay for external talent and avoid vendor fees. However, outsourcing involves higher costs due to comprehensive vendor management but saves on internal resource allocation. Cost efficiency depends on the project’s duration, complexity, and required expertise. Both models allow businesses to scale operations without the overhead of permanent staffing.

  4. How does custom-built IT engineering enhance outstaffing and outsourcing outcomes?

    Custom-built solutions ensure every aspect of the project aligns with your specific goals, workflows, and infrastructure. In outstaffing, custom systems help external specialists integrate seamlessly into your team. For outsourcing, tailored solutions ensure vendors deliver precise results, avoiding generic approaches. Engineering systems from scratch drive innovation, flexibility, and measurable success.

  5. What are the long-term scalability advantages of outstaffing and outsourcing?

    Outstaffing enables teams to scale by adding or reducing talent as project demands shift, which is advantageous for iterative, long-term projects—outsourcing also provides scalability for clearly defined deliverables, allowing businesses to tackle new initiatives without disrupting core operations. Both models support growth by offering access to global talent and ensuring flexibility in resource management.